Integral criteria for transportation cost inequalities
Abstract
Abstract. In this paper, we provide a characterization of a large class of transportation-cost inequalities in terms of exponential integrability of the cost function under the reference probability measure. Our results completely extend the previous works by Djellout, Guillin and Wu (DGW03) and Bolley and Villani (BV03).
